// EXPORT_TZ_DEFAULT: fallback timezone for Quillmont report exports
// when a tenant hasn't set one. Yes, it's a string, and yes, we've
// been burned: the old default was the Harwick office's local zone,
// which shifted every DST change and quietly skewed daily rollups.
// Keep this as a fixed-offset zone unless you enjoy reconciling
// off-by-one-hour export windows. If you change it, regenerate the
// golden fixtures too. The fix shipped under the build noted below.

build token for tawif-bahip: htk31_68bba16e1afabfef4ecc69408c06f16

## Limits & Quotas: string-extract

The extraction script scans source trees for translatable strings and writes batches to the Lexgrove service. To avoid overwhelming the API and to keep memory predictable on shared runners, we enforce hard caps on batch size, file count, and retries. Exceeding a cap aborts the run cleanly. The current caps are defined below.

tuning table, kawep-tawif:
CAPS = {
    "olidor": 80,
    "belion": 7,
    "quenys": 225,
    "druox": 839,
    "fraath": 482,
}

## Configuration

Sproutly schedules watering runs based on soil-moisture readings from field hubs. Core settings — zone map, polling interval, pump timeout — live in config.yaml and are safe to commit. The hub authentication secret is not: it belongs only in your local .env. Add it on the line below.

vault entry, yadug-tadug: COURIER_KEY8=1ec8724c

## Kickoff Notes — ChipGate Reader

Quick recap for the Harborfell Marathon setup: the trackside timing-chip readers need firmware flashed before Thursday's dry run, and the mat at the 10k split has been flaky, so test it twice. Spare antennas are in the blue crate. Don't reorder cabling without checking first — it's mapped to the scoring van. All hardware questions go to the lead listed below.

approver of yahig-kagup = Ralok Sorael